16 | //config:config HALT |
17 | //config: bool "poweroff, halt, and reboot" |
18 | //config: default y |
19 | //config: help |
20 | //config: Stop all processes and either halt, reboot, or power off the system. |
21 | //config: |
22 | //config:config FEATURE_CALL_TELINIT |
23 | //config: bool "Call telinit on shutdown and reboot" |
24 | //config: default y |
25 | //config: depends on HALT && !INIT |
26 | //config: help |
27 | //config: Call an external program (normally telinit) to facilitate |
28 | //config: a switch to a proper runlevel. |
29 | //config: |
30 | //config: This option is only available if you selected halt and friends, |
31 | //config: but did not select init. |
32 | //config: |
33 | //config:config TELINIT_PATH |
34 | //config: string "Path to telinit executable" |
35 | //config: default "/sbin/telinit" |
36 | //config: depends on FEATURE_CALL_TELINIT |
37 | //config: help |
38 | //config: When busybox halt and friends have to call external telinit |
39 | //config: to facilitate proper shutdown, this path is to be used when |
40 | //config: locating telinit executable. |
